Context: Ardenfell line margins slipped three points over two quarters. Drivers: input steel costs, aggressive discounting at the Westmoor branch, and a stale price book. Proposal: uplift list prices four percent, tighten discount authority to regional level, sunset the two lowest-margin SKUs. Risk: volume loss at Halverton accounts, estimated under two percent. Decision requested at Thursday's review. Modelling assumptions are in the appendix pack. The commercial reasoning leadership wants kept close is noted directly below.

board note of tajop-yajof: The finance team signed off on a budget of $77.6 million for Project Pramir.

Handover — Bryndale Fair pop-up office, Hall 4. Keys for the cabin are in the grey pouch in the facilities drawer. Power comes on at 06:30; the organisers cut it at 20:00 sharp. Wi-Fi kit stays locked in the flight case under the desk. Cleaners come Tuesday and Friday mornings. Any deliveries go to the marshalling yard, not the hall door. The cabin shutter keypad takes the code below.

door code, tajof-kageg: bdg-QVDCE-3

Effective next quarter, list prices on the Strathline range rise 6%. Entry tier holds flat to protect volume. Bundled service contracts move to annual billing only. Discounting authority above 10% now requires regional sign-off — no exceptions. Competitor moves in the Varen market forced the timing; we will not wait for their next release. Branch managers should brief teams by Friday. The confidential note below sets out the underlying margin targets.

confidential, kahog-bawif: The northern region missed its Pramir quota by 20.0 percent last quarter. Casaxek Freight plans to lower the Fraion list price by 41.5 percent in December. The finance team signed off on a budget of $236.4 million for Project Druius. The renewal with Fenysix Partners closes at $91.3 million a year, 2.1 percent below the last contract.

## 3.8.0 — Changed defaults in Mapforge tile cache

Heads up, on-call folks: the Mapforge cache layer now evicts by LRU instead of TTL-only, and the default memory ceiling doubled. Cold-start warmup is also on by default, so expect a brief CPU spike after restarts — that's normal, don't page anyone. Stale-while-revalidate is enabled for zoom levels 0–8. After upgrading, nodes pick up the new defaults shown here:

config for kajof-fahif:
[druael]
port = 9000
region = east-4
host = druael.paliqlabs.internal
timeout_ms = 2000
retries = 2